Statement on Racial Profiling
The University of Houston Department of
Public Safety supports the 77th Texas Legislature's mandate
prohibiting racial profiling in Texas. Our police officers work
under a departmental policy that is consistent with all state and
federal laws. The policy includes provisions for citizens to contact
us if they have a conflict with one of our officers.
The University of Houston Department of Public Safety realizes that
there will be disagreements, from time to time, with individuals
that come in contact with our officers. We realize that confusion,
different perceptions or possibly the timeliness of information may
produce different accounts of the same incident. These disagreements
between citizens and officers need to be addressed. We trust that
the vast majority of contacts between citizens and officers are
conducted in a positive, professional manner. The relationship
between the community and our officers is based on confidence and
trust. We cannot be effective without both the community and our
officers working together to achieve this goal.
